It was presented worldwide in Cannes on May 25, and the first example of the “Launch Edition” was auctioned at the charity event, “amfAr Gala”, and sold for one and a half million euros, DB 12, Aston’s new “Super Tourer” Martin. it was shown in Rome, on the occasion of the horse show in Piazza di Siena. And on this occasion, the Head of Marketing and Communications of the International Market of Aston Martin, Renato Bisignani, wanted to comment on the new things. Speaking of DB 12, Bisignani said the car is already in production and the first delivery will take place within the year. “The model – said Bisignani – represents the perfect marriage between a high luxury space, made up of quality materials, and high performance, therefore pure performance, driving dynamics, and the involvement that the driver can have with the car. And it represents the car the first of a new generation of mid-engine DB line which is the historic line of the Aston Martin brand.

List price it is not yet fixed, but it should start at 185,000 pounds, around 220,000 euros. Regarding the amount of sales, Bisignani added that “the ambition is to reach around ten thousand units by 2025. This is the goal we have set for ourselves. Half of which will be made up of the DBX, our SUV, and the other half of our sports cars, with front and rear engines” . However, Bisignani emphasized, what is most interesting to Aston Martin is not the sales volume, but the profit margins. In the high-end sector, where the English brand is placed, it is the margin that can make the most difference in standards. “If we can guarantee high rates, rates become irrelevant”. When asked when the first “green” Aston Martin will arrive on the market, Bisignani did not want to go further, saying only that Aston Martin “will present the first electric car in 2025, which will go on sale in 2026”.
